Tuskegee University Alumni Club To Host 4th Jazz Luncheon
Tuskegee graduate, Oklahoma attorney, will speak at the Jazz Lunch- eon.
The Tampa Bay Tuskegee University Alumni Club will host its 4th Annual Afternoon of Jazz Scholarship Luncheon on Saturday, June 24, 2017, 11 A. M. – 2 P. M., at the USF Embassy Suites, 3705 Spec- trum Boulevard, Tampa.
Alumni and friends will be treated to a relaxed, yet enter- taining afternoon of sensory sounds provided by special musical guest, Donna Dou- glas and Company. Also appearing will be a jazz quar- tet of amazingly talented stu- dents from Blake High School.
The public is invited to join the Club for this event to provide scholarship awards for the postsecondary aspira- tion of local students who de- sire to attend Tuskegee University. The Mistress of Ceremonies for the event will be Mrs. Jewel Warren, dis- tinguished Tuskegee Univer- sity graduate, and event Committee Chair.
The Honored Guest Speaker for the luncheon will be Mr. Erick W. Harris, a graduate of Tuskegee and at- torney in private practice in Oklahoma City, Oklahoma, where he focuses on general civil litigation and business litigation. Prior to venturing into private practice, Atty. Harris was an Assistant At- torney General for the Okla- homa Attorney General's Office.
He is also an Adjunct Pro- fessor of Political Science at the University of Central Oklahoma.
